Two-Stage Furnace Basics: What It Is—and Isn’t

Let’s clarify the term. A two-stage furnace is a gas or propane furnace that operates at two distinct levels of heat output:

  • Low fire (typically 60–70% of total capacity)
  • High fire (100% of total capacity)
  • That’s it. Two modes, not one, and not infinite. People often confuse two-stage with variable-capacity furnaces (which can modulate across a wide range of outputs), but the two aren’t the same.

    Here’s how a two-stage model typically behaves in real life:

    • On mild or moderately cold days, it runs mostly in low stage. This keeps your home at a steady temperature without wide swings.
    • When temperatures drop, or when your thermostat senses the need for more heat, the furnace kicks up to high stage for a period to “catch up,” then returns to low stage for maintenance.

    Why does this matter? Because a single-stage furnace is a sledgehammer—it’s either fully on or fully off. That causes short, loud cycles, uneven temperatures, and sometimes dry or drafty air. A two-stage unit acts more like a dimmer switch: smoother, quieter, and more precise.

    A few more quick facts:

    • Term you’ll hear: “Two-stage gas valve.” That’s the component controlling fuel flow for the two firing levels.
    • Blower matters: Many two-stage furnaces include a multi-speed or variable-speed blower. The blower complements the two-stage gas valve to fine-tune comfort.
    • Thermostat: Most two-stage systems are best paired with a compatible thermostat that can control both stages—either directly or through the furnace’s control board logic.

    How a Two-Stage Furnace Works (Without the Gobbledygook)

    Think of your home like a cup of coffee you’re trying to keep warm. A single-stage furnace is like repeatedly microwaving the cup—hot blast, cool down, repeat. A two-stage furnace is like a warming plate—keeping the temperature steady, only turning up when the coffee gets too cool.

    Technically, here’s what’s happening:

    • Stage 1 (Low Heat): The furnace ignites at a reduced fuel flow, delivering a gentle, steady heat. The blower runs at a lower speed. This mode is efficient and quiet.
    • Stage 2 (High Heat): If your thermostat doesn’t see the temperature rising quickly enough in Stage 1—or the outdoor temperature is very cold—the control board calls for Stage 2. Fuel flow increases, flame gets hotter, the blower ramps up, and the home warms faster.
    • Controls: Depending on your model, the transition can be timed (after a set number of minutes it moves to Stage 2 if needed), temperature-based (thermostat algorithms), or smart (adaptive control learning your home’s heat loss patterns).

    Effects you’ll notice:

    • More even temperatures from room to room
    • Fewer abrupt whooshes from vents
    • Less overshooting your setpoint (no more 70° feeling like 73° for 10 minutes)
    • Improved humidity management in winter due to longer, lower cycles

    Bottom line: Two-stage furnaces are smarter at matching your home’s heating load, especially in a climate like North Chesterfield where winter swings from chilly to cold to mild and back again.

    Two-Stage vs. Single-Stage vs. Variable-Speed: The Real Differences

    Choosing a furnace is a bit like buying a car—your “best” option depends on your budget, how you drive (or in this case, live), and what you value most.

    Here’s the plain-English breakdown:

    • Single-Stage

    • Output: 100% or 0%

    • Comfort: Adequate, but noticeable temperature swings

    • Noise: Louder starts and stops

    • Efficiency: Good if sized perfectly; less forgiving otherwise

    • Cost: Lowest upfront

    • Two-Stage

    • Output: Low (60–70%) and High (100%)

    • Comfort: Smoother, more consistent heat; fewer cold spots

    • Noise: Quieter; gentle airflow on low

    • Efficiency: Better real-world efficiency due to longer low-stage runs

    • Cost: Mid-range

    • Variable-Capacity (a.k.a. Modulating)

    • Output: Can modulate in small increments (e.g., 40–100%)

    • Comfort: Top-tier; ultra-consistent, minimal swings

    • Noise: Quietest overall

    • Efficiency: Highest potential, especially with tight homes and zoning

    • Cost: Highest upfront; more complex controls

    For many homes in North Chesterfield, a two-stage furnace paired with a variable-speed blower hits the value sweet spot. It delivers 80–90% of the comfort benefits of a variable-capacity system for less cost and generally simpler maintenance.

    Efficiency and Bills: Will a Two-Stage Furnace Save Money?

    Short answer: Very likely, yes—especially when your old furnace is single-stage and showing its age. But let’s unpack “why,” because the devil’s in the details.

    Where savings come from:

    • Longer low-stage cycles reduce start-up losses. Every time a furnace starts, it wastes a bit of energy warming the heat exchanger before meaningful heat reaches the home.
    • Two-stage operation avoids overshooting your set temperature, meaning less heat energy gets dumped into the space unnecessarily.
    • Blowers at lower speeds use less electricity, which helps your overall utility picture.

    SEER vs. AFUE vs. Real-World Use:

    • Furnaces are rated in AFUE (Annual Fuel Utilization Efficiency). Many two-stage furnaces offer AFUE ratings of 95%+.
    • Don’t obsess over tiny AFUE differences (95% vs. 96%). Real-world runtime patterns often matter more.
    • Pair your furnace with a smart thermostat and a well-sealed duct system to maximize benefits.

    Translation to bills:

    • Most North Chesterfield households upgrading from a 20+ year-old single-stage furnace see meaningful savings—often 10–20% on heating costs, sometimes more if duct sealing and thermostat optimization are part of the project.

    A simple rule of thumb: A two-stage furnace isn’t just about the number on the sticker; it’s about better matching your home’s heating needs hour by hour, day by day.

    Noise, Airflow, and Indoor Air Quality: The Subtle Wins

    You’ll feel these benefits in your bones:

    • Lower-speed fan = quieter. Nighttime comfort improves since low stage avoids the jarring whoosh at 2 a.m.
    • Improved filtration: More total air passes through your filter each day due to longer run times, which can lower dust and allergens.
    • Fewer drafts: The gentler air movement prevents the “wind tunnel” effect some homes experience when a powerful single-stage blower kicks on.

    Add-ons to consider:

    • Upgraded media filters (MERV 11–13) or an electronic air cleaner for seasonal allergies
    • A whole-home humidifier to maintain 35–45% RH in winter, preventing dry skin and static
    • UV or PCO air purification for families with respiratory sensitivities

    Caveat: High-MERV filters can increase resistance. This is where a variable-speed or ECM blower in your two-stage furnace really shines—it can adjust to maintain airflow. Ask your installer for a static pressure reading after install to make sure your ductwork and filtration are in balance.

    Sizing and Duct Design: The Linchpins of Comfort

    Even the best two-stage furnace can underperform if it’s poorly sized or paired with subpar ductwork. Here’s what matters:

    • Manual J Load Calculation: Demand it. Guesstimates lead to oversized furnaces, which short-cycle and negate many two-stage benefits.
    • Manual D Duct Design: Important for new installs or major retrofits. Proper duct sizing and layout prevent bottlenecks and noise.
    • Return Air: Many older homes are short on return pathways. Adding returns can unlock comfort you didn’t think was possible.

    Sizing myths to ignore:

    • “Bigger is better.” Not with furnaces. Oversizing is the enemy of comfort and efficiency.
    • “Match the old unit’s size.” Not always. New windows, insulation, and air sealing change your home’s load.

    Thermostats and Controls: Small Choices, Big Impact

    A two-stage furnace shines brightest with the right thermostat. Options include:

    • Two-Stage-Capable Thermostat: Directly controls Stage 1 and Stage 2. Offers the most intuitive staging.
    • “Communicating” Thermostat: Proprietary controls offered by some brands for advanced features and diagnostics.
    • Adaptive Single-Stage Thermostat + Smart Board: Some furnaces will stage based on runtime even with a simpler thermostat, but you’ll get more out of a true two-stage control.

    Features to look for:

    • Intelligent recovery: Learns how long your home takes to heat up.
    • Humidity controls: Integrates with humidifier/dehumidifier.
    • Geofencing and schedules: Reduces energy use when you’re away.
    • Remote sensors: Helps even out temps in multi-level homes.

    Pairing a smart, two-stage thermostat with your furnace is like giving it a brain upgrade—it will spend more time in low stage, more efficiently, more comfortably.

    Installation Best Practices: What Great Looks Like

    A smooth install isn’t luck—it’s process. Here’s a high-level checklist:

    • Pre-Install

    • Manual J load calculation

    • Duct inspection and static pressure measurement

    • Venting, gas line, and electrical review

    • Condensate routing plan (for high-efficiency models)

    • During Install

    • Level and secure furnace

    • Proper vent slope and support

    • Sealed cabinet and duct connections (mastic or UL 181 tape)

    • Correct gas pressure and combustion setup

    • Thermostat wiring for full two-stage functionality

    • Commissioning

    • Static pressure before/after

    • Temperature rise within manufacturer spec

    • Combustion analysis (if available)

    • Blower programming for each stage

    • Homeowner walk-through and thermostat training

    Ask your installer to leave you with:

    • Model and serial numbers
    • Warranty registration confirmation
    • Filter size and replacement schedule
    • Maintenance recommendations

    Maintenance: Keep It Purring, Not Pouting

    Two-stage furnaces aren’t high-maintenance, but they do benefit from consistent care:

    • Filter changes: Check monthly, replace every 1–3 months based on type and home conditions.
    • Annual tune-up: Includes cleaning burners, checking flame sensor, verifying gas pressure, brushing heat exchanger surfaces if accessible, and reviewing blower settings.
    • Humidifier service: Replace pads and verify operation.
    • Condensate line: For high-efficiency furnaces, clear and treat annually to prevent clogs.

    Signs you need a service visit:

    • Furnace frequently jumps to high stage even on mild days
    • New noises or vibrations
    • Short cycling (turning on and off rapidly)
    • Uneven temperatures worsening over time

    Well-maintained two-stage furnaces can last 15–20 years or more. Maintenance is cheaper than repairs—treat it like an oil change, not a luxury.

    Troubleshooting: Common Two-Stage Pain Points and Fixes

    • Problem: Furnace jumps to high stage too soon.

    • Likely cause: Thermostat staging settings or adaptive control timeout.

    • Fix: Adjust thermostat configuration; extend Stage 1 runtime.

    • Problem: Uneven temps persist.

    • Likely cause: Duct imbalance, undersized returns, or blocked registers.

    • Fix: Airflow balancing, additional return, duct sealing.

    • Problem: Noisy on high stage.

    • Likely cause: High static pressure or blower settings.

    • Fix: Duct evaluation, blower tune, filter upgrade with correct size.

    • Problem: Short cycles on both stages.

    • Likely cause: Oversized furnace or thermostat placement near heat source.

    • Fix: Re-evaluate sizing; relocate thermostat if needed.

    A professional tune and commissioning review often resolves these issues without major expense.

    Two-Stage Furnace Glossary: Speak the Lingo

    • AFUE: Efficiency rating for furnaces (fuel to heat conversion).
    • ECM: Efficient motor that can vary speed; great with two-stage.
    • Static Pressure: Resistance in ducts; high static = noise/inefficiency.
    • Manual J/D/S: Industry standards for load calc, duct design, and equipment selection.
    • Communicating Controls: Brand-specific, digital communications between components for advanced features.

    Knowing these terms helps you ask sharper questions—and get better results.
